HamburgerMenu
hirist

.Net Full Stack Developer - C#/React.js

NEXTLINK TECHNOLOGIES INDIA PRIVATE LIMITED
Multiple Locations
7 - 10 Years

Posted on: 12/01/2026

Job Description

Description :

.NET Full Stack Developer / Tech Lead.

Job Title : Senior .NET Full Stack Developer / Technical Lead

Experience : 8+ Years

Location : Pune & Bangalore

Employment Type : Full-Time

Role Overview :

We are looking for a highly skilled Senior .NET Full Stack Developer with strong hands-on experience in .NET Core, C#, databases, and modern frontend technologies. The ideal candidate will contribute to architecture, system design, and development, while also mentoring team members and leading Agile delivery.

Key Responsibilities :

- Design, develop, and maintain high-quality, scalable, and secure applications using .NET Core, C#, SQL/NoSQL databases.


- Work on frontend development using Angular and/or Flutter (hands-on).


- Collaborate with cross-functional teams to gather requirements and translate them into technical solutions.


- Ensure adherence to coding standards, security guidelines, and best practices.


- Participate in architecture discussions, system design, and implementation of new features and enhancements.


- Identify performance bottlenecks and implement optimizations to improve system performance.

Database & Performance :

- Design, optimize, and maintain SQL databases, complex queries, and stored procedures.


- Ensure efficient data retrieval, integrity, and performance.

APIs & Microservices :

- Design and develop RESTful APIs and microservices to enable scalable and modular applications.


- Ensure APIs are secure, well-documented, and follow industry best practices.

Azure & Cloud Technologies :

- Build, deploy, and manage applications using Microsoft Azure services.


- Implement best practices for cloud security, scalability, reliability, and cost optimization.

Agile & Leadership :

- Lead and actively participate in Agile/Scrum ceremonies including sprint planning, daily stand-ups, reviews, and retrospectives.


- Provide technical direction, mentorship, and code reviews to development team members.


- Enforce best practices and ensure adherence to development standards.

Required Qualifications :

Bachelors or Masters degree in Computer Science or a related field.

8+ years of hands-on experience in .NET development.

Strong proficiency in :

- .NET Core / ASP.NET


- C#


- SQL / NoSQL databases

- Working knowledge of Java is a plus.

- Hands-on experience with Angular and/or Flutter is an added advantage.

- Experience in a technical lead or senior engineering role is preferred.

- Strong understanding of Agile methodologies and the software development lifecycle (SDLC).

- Excellent problem-solving, communication, and leadership skills.

- Proven ability to mentor and guide team members.

Preferred Skills (Nice to Have) :

- Experience with CI/CD pipelines


- Exposure to containerization (Docker/Kubernetes)


- Experience with cloud-native architectures


info-icon

Did you find something suspicious?

Similar jobs that you might be interested in